XTER (Xterio) sees 45.3% volatility in 24 hours: price rebounds from $0.01601 to $0.02326, trading volume around $4.89 million
Bitget Pulse2026/04/08 15:21Brief Summary of Volatility
In the past 24 hours, the XTER price hit a low of $0.01601 and a high of $0.02326. It is currently at $0.02326, with a fluctuation range of 45.3%. Trading volume is approximately $4.89 million, and the circulating market cap is about $2.7 million.
Analysis of the Reasons for the Volatility
• In the past 24 hours (since 2026-04-07), there have been no official XTER announcements, mainstream news, or significant on-chain whale transactions recorded.
• No verifiable capital inflows or project events have directly driven the price; similarly to previous micro-cap coin volatility (e.g., 63.4% fluctuation on March 27), this may be due to amplified effects of low liquidity trading.
Market Views and Outlook
Community polls show 78% are bullish, but with a total of 28.56K holders, the recent price pulled back to around $0.01634 (24h down 6.83%). Analysts warn of high volatility risk in micro-cap coins and recommend monitoring unlocked supply (total supply: 1 billion).
